World of Outlaws Invade
Smoky Mountain Speedway on March 6th
(February
18, 2021) Smoky Mountain Speedway opens the 2021 season
on Saturday, March 6 when the World of Outlaws Morton Building
Late Model Series returns for the 8th annual Tennessee Tip-Off.
The $12,000 to win race is expected to draw many of the biggest
names in the sport. Defending series champion Brandon Sheppard
leads the invasion of Outlaw drivers to the 4/10-mile track located
at the base of the Smoky Mountains. Kyle Strickler, Ricky Weiss,
Darrell Lanigan, Scott Bloomquist, Chase Junghans, Dennis Erb
Jr., Cade Dillard, Boom Briggs, Brent Larson, and Ross Bailes
are other series regulars expected for the Tennessee Tip-Off.

Other drivers expected are defending race winner Mike Marlar,
Jimmy Owens, Jonathan Davenport, Brandon Overton, Dale McDowell,
Josh Richards, Hudson O’Neal, Vic Hill, Donald McIntosh,
Robby Moses, Dakotah Knuckles, Tommy Kerr, Ryan King, Cory Hedgecock,
and more. Also racing on March 6 will be the Kajun Mini Stocks
for $1,500 to win and 604 late models for $1,500 to win.
